The question asks about a missile developed by DRDO (Defence Research and Development Organisation) that bridges the gap between the multi-barrel rocket system 'Pinaka' and the medium-range ballistic missile 'Prithvi'.
Prahar is the correct answer because it was specifically designed to fill the operational gap between these two systems. Here's why:
Pinaka is a multi-barrel rocket launcher system with a range of about 40-60 km.
Prithvi is a medium-range ballistic missile with ranges of 150-350 km (depending on the variant).
Prahar is a tactical missile system with a range of about 150 km, which sits between these two systems in terms of operational capability and range.
Prahar provides quick-reaction battlefield support with high precision, allowing for short-range tactical strikes.
The other options are incorrect:
Dhanush is a naval variant of the Prithvi missile
Shaurya is a canisterized version of the K-15 submarine-launched ballistic missile
Agni-1 is a medium-range ballistic missile with a much longer range (700-1200 km)
